/* ====================================================
	privacy
==================================================== */
#privacy .txt {
  font-size: 15px;
  font-size: 1.5rem;
  line-height: 2;
  margin-bottom: 65px;
}

#privacy .txt_sec {
  margin-bottom: 30px;
}

#privacy .txt_sec .list_ol {
  padding: 0 20px;
}

#privacy p {
  font-size: 15px;
  font-size: 1.5rem;
  line-height: 2;
}

@media screen and (max-width: 768px) {
  #privacy .gnav_div .gnav_g li:last-child {
    width: 50%;
  }
}

@media screen and (max-width: 850px) {
  #privacy .gnav_div .gnav_g li a {
    font-size: 13px;
    font-size: 1.4rem;
    line-height: 1;
  }
}

#privacy.law .list_ol li {
  line-height: 1.8;
  margin-bottom: 0;
}

#privacy.law .page_sec {
  margin-bottom: 65px;
}

#privacy.law .page_sec.lpage_sec {
  margin-bottom: 95px;
}

@media screen and (max-width: 786px) {
  #privacy.law .page_sec {
    font-size: 19px;
    font-size: 1.9rem;
    margin-bottom: 35px;
  }
}

#privacy.law .txt_sec06 p {
  margin-bottom: 20px;
}

#privacy.law .txt_sec06 .link {
  margin-bottom: 0;
}

#privacy.law .txt_inner {
  padding: 0 30px;
}

#privacy.law .txt_inner li {
  font-size: 15px;
  font-size: 1.5rem;
  line-height: 2;
}

#privacy.law .a_color {
  color: #0067b6;
  text-decoration: underline;
}

/*# sourceMappingURL=../../../../maps/css/privacy/law/css/law.css.map */
